
Measuring programming progress by lines of code is like measuring aircraft building progress by weight.
Sysveda development process brings newer, better and more efficient process and services for customers across the world. We provide custom application development process and software solutions that help us to remains as leader in IT industry with continual improvement in information technology-based business solutions.
Sysveda realize the need for flexibility and agility. We modulate the process strategies based on the nature of the project, sysveda's role, team size, locations etc.Our expertise provide tailor made life cycle like
Our development process also includes solutions for unpredictable challenges with effective methodology like scrum through sprints to deliver quickly and respond to emerging requirements.
Our software development methodology covers the entire life cycle of an information system, from the Project start-up to Project wind-up phase. The methodology adopted at sysveda is a structured yet flexible approach to information system delivery.
We gather detailed and accurate requirements from client through direct communication, mails, digital phones and employee placed in client location.
Proficiently prepare functional document which is verified and approved by team leaders and project manager.
Expertise development team follows effective practices for developing secure code and review process is carried out to ensure consistency of coding.
Functionality competence is ensured by independent testing team to deliver quality assured product .Test results are more accurate to ensure value of product.
Our well defined coding standard help our expertise to deliver quality code. We ensure consistency of coding with various code review tools like PMD plugins, source code analyzer etc.
We have strong versioning and revision history maintenance system. Version control includes solutions for unpredictable challenges like concurrent source code access, branching etc., with help of various tools like SVN, MS VSS, CVS and SharePoint.
Sysveda preserves the integrity and availability of production systems while deploying new software and hardware with robust release management process.
Our well defined release management process includes work product audits, coding standards and test results to confirm software quality, final inspection, requirement traceability matrix, Software Release Note (SRN) etc.
Sysveda's dedicated testing teams ensure industry standard quality for our products and services. For more detail on our testing process, please refer our QA Testing link.
We implement cost effective tools based on the client requirement and project requirement for development process which includes project planning, defect tracking, project monitoring, performance testing, test automation and risk management.
Process | Tools |
---|---|
Project planning | MS Project,Primavera |
Issue / Defect tracking | Atlassian Jira, Trac, Scrab, Bugzilla and ClearQuest, HP Quality Center |
Version Control/Configuration management | SVN, MS VSS, CVS, and SharePoint |
Project monitoring | Atlassian Jira, MS Project |
Performance testing | JMeter |
Test automation | HP QTP, SilkTest, Rational Functional Tester, Selenium, HP WinRunner |
Risk management | Report system, MS Project |
Our hands-on experience in various technology areas includes J2EE, struts, hibernate and spring, .net, ERP etc. And also we suggest best technology landing on project.